A Process of a Mental Health Evaluation: A Detailed Guide
The journey via a psychological examination can feel daunting to many. Typically, the procedure begins with an preliminary interview. During this meeting , the clinician will gather information about your experiences , including the reasons for seeking assistance . This is subsequent to standardized tests , which can feature personality questionnaires, neuropsychological tests, or observational techniques. The data from these assessments are then interpreted alongside the interview input to form a thorough understanding about your functioning and difficulties . Finally , a documented report is created which presents these impressions and offers guidance for support .
Choosing the Right Psychologist for Your Assessment in California
Finding a licensed psychologist in California to conduct your psychological testing can feel confusing. It’s essential to select someone who’s a proper fit for your particular needs. Consider these aspects : First , verify their registration with the California Board of Psychology. Next , determine their expertise ; do they psychological evaluation specialize in the challenges you're dealing with ? Furthermore , think about their approach ; are they psychodynamic or do you prefer a different focus?
- Check their website and review patient reviews .
- Have a short consultation call to gauge their demeanor.
- Confirm they accept your coverage.
